    摘要: Embodiments of the present invention provide an approach for invocation and de-allocation of networked-based resources (e.g., cloud-based resources) based on users' geographic movements. Specifically, in a typical embodiment, a set (one or more) of user preferences are received. Such preferences can include: a set of geographic points of interest, a set of users, associations of a set of resources (e.g., services, applications, etc.) of the set of users with the set of geographic points of interest, and/or contexts associated with the set of geographic points of interest. A listening service may then be implemented for the set of resources to determine a location of the set of users. Based on the location and the associations of the set of resources with the set of geographic points of interest, at least one of the set of resources may then be activated.

    摘要: Methods and systems of summarizing media content may provide for receiving a request for a presentation of media content to a user, and determining a media consumption context associated with the user and the media content, wherein the media consumption context includes an amount of time between media consumption sessions. Additionally, a level of detail for a summary of the media content may be determined based on the media consumption context. In one example, the media consumption context further includes one or more of an amount of media consumed in a most recent media consumption session, an information retention capacity of the user, a complexity of the media content, a granularity input from the user, and a user preference setting.

    摘要: Embodiments of the present invention provide a method, system and computer program product for automated data updating of notices in a calendaring and scheduling (C&S) system. In an embodiment of the invention, a method for automated data updating of notices in a C&S system can be provided. The method can include composing a C&S document in a C&S system executing in memory by at least one processor of a computer. The method further can include noticing different users addressed for the C&S document and adding to the C&S document a reference to variable data stored separately from the C&S document. The method yet further can include detecting a change in the variable data. Finally, the method can include transmitting notice to the different users of the change in variable data. In one aspect of the embodiment, transmitting notice to the different users of the change in variable data can include flagging the C&S document as having changed.

    摘要: A remotely located, uniquely identified resource can serve an application utilized by the Web browser. Access to the application can require authentication including a userid and password. A memory for a record associated with the application can be queried. The memory can include a set of userids and passwords indexed against unique application identifiers that are independent upon server identifiers or URLs. Responsive to querying the memory, a match between the application requiring authentication and a unique application identifier in the memory can be determined. A userid and password can be provided without manual input from a user from memory that is associated with the unique application identifier to the remotely located. The uniquely identified resource can use the userid/password as authentication to access the served application.

    摘要: Systems and methods of recovering a shared information source can involve identifying a first user of a shared information source in response to detection of a data loss with respect to the shared information source. One or more additional users of the shared information source may be identified based on data associated with the first user. Additionally, the shared information source can be recovered based at least in part on data associated with the one or more additional users.

    摘要: A system and method of reclaiming lost Internet customers may involve detecting an outage condition associated with a host of an electronic commerce (e-commerce) web site. Customer data can be extracted from packets destined for the host, wherein the packets could be associated with transactions between customers and the web site. The extracted customer data may be stored and, upon detecting a resolution of the outage condition, a customer database can be searched based on the extracted customer data in order to identify customer contact information. A customer reclamation message may then be sent to the customer, wherein the message can incentivize the customer to return to the web site and request completion of the transaction.

    摘要: A method for indicating voice input state for a call on a communications device. A processor unit identifies the state of voice input for the call. In response to the state of the voice input being a mute state, the processor unit identifies a mute setting for the mute state based on a user profile. Thereafter, first audio data specified by the mute setting is played with audio data from the call on the communications device. In response to the state of the voice input being an unmute state, the processor unit identifies an unmute setting for the unmute state based on the user profile. Thereafter, second audio data specified by the unmute setting is played with the audio data from the call on the communications device.

    摘要: Provided are techniques for receiving a request to load a first resource corresponding to an application onto a computing system for execution; determining whether or not the first resource is identical to a resource loaded in a virtual scope library (VSR); and, if the first resource is determined not to be identical to any particular resource loaded in the VSR, load the first resource into the VSR; and direct references to the first resource in the application to the first resource loaded in the VSR; and otherwise, if the first resource is determined to be identical to the second resource, direct references to the first resource in the application to the particular resource stored in the VSR.
